Ocala Home Seller's Electrical Checklist: Prepare to Sell
Getting your Ocala property ready to sell starts with a thorough power inspection. Potential buyers are often concerned about safety and functionality, and electrical issues can quickly scare off them. To ensure a smooth sale, here’s a essential checklist for Ocala homeowners. First, test all outlets to confirm they’re operational. Replace any that are faulty. Next, examine all lighting and substitute any burned-out bulbs. Don't forget to address any loose connections and verify your smoke and carbon monoxide alarms are present and have fresh batteries. Finally, consider a professional power assessment to discover any potential hazards and build confidence to future here owners.
- Check all switches
- Replace inefficient lamps
- Repair exposed wiring
- Verify alarms are tested
- Consider a professional assessment
